ABUJA (PRECUSE POST) – As muslims prepare to celebrate the Eid-el Kabir festival, the Katsina State Police Command under the leadership of CP Bello Shehu, has announced that it has put in place adequate security arrangements to ensure a peaceful and hitch-free Sallah celebration throughout the state.
According to the statement released on the official X account of the Police Command @KatsinaPoliceNG e-signed by Police Public Relations Officer (PPRO), DSP Abubakar Sadiq Aliyu on Wednesday, to achieve this, the command has deployed adequate personnel and assets to strategic locations across the state.
“In furtherance of our commitment to protecting lives and property, we urge the good people of the state to cooperate with the command as well as other security agencies deployed across the state, especially for the sallah special duty. We call on parents and guardians to caution their children and wards against engaging in activities that contravene the law.”
The Police Command also warned against reckless and unlawful horse riding, dangerous driving, unlawful gathering, substance abuse, etcetera, which may cause chaos and endanger the lives of good people of the state.
It further cautioned individuals/miscreants with malicious intentions against causing trouble; urging them to discard their plans, as the Command is ready to take decisive action against anyone who attempts to disrupt the peace and tranquillity of the state before, during, and after the festivity.

The CP Shehu, seized the opportunity to wish Muslim faithful in the state a happy Sallah celebration and assure them of the command’s unwavering commitment towards their safety and security.
